:Palladium
Beschreibung:
Palladium ist ein seltener, silberweißer Metall, das zur Platin-Gruppe der Elemente gehört und durch seinen hohen Schmelzpunkt, seine hervorragende Korrosionsbeständigkeit und katalytischen Eigenschaften gekennzeichnet ist. Es hat die Ordnungszahl 46 und wird durch das Symbol "Pd" dargestellt. Palladium ist bekannt für seine Fähigkeit, Wasserstoff zu absorbieren, was es in verschiedenen Anwendungen, einschließlich Wasserstoffspeicherung und -reinigung, wertvoll macht. Es wird häufig als Katalysator in chemischen Reaktionen eingesetzt, insbesondere in Katalysatoren von Automobilen zur Reduzierung schädlicher Emissionen. Darüber hinaus wird Palladium in der Elektronik, Zahnmedizin und Schmuckherstellung aufgrund seiner ästhetischen Anziehungskraft und hypoallergenen Eigenschaften verwendet. Das Metall ist relativ inert, zeigt Stabilität in Luft und Wasser, kann jedoch mit Halogenen und bestimmten Säuren reagieren. Die Isotope von Palladium sind hauptsächlich stabil, wobei das häufigste Pd-102 ist. Seine einzigartigen Eigenschaften machen es zu einem wesentlichen Material in der modernen Technologie und industriellen Prozessen.
